Transaction 7abf33cc8d54e92794489a7bcc046bddf1e54290a4a8be5f16c6b807fa5e6c24
1 Input
2 Outputs
- 7abf33cc8d54e92794489a7bcc046bddf1e54290a4a8be5f16c6b807fa5e6c24:0
- 7abf33cc8d54e92794489a7bcc046bddf1e54290a4a8be5f16c6b807fa5e6c24:1
value 21818843
address 3LGMjh8DTdFXFhrdkbUVY9uMbAL1KUJT6B
value 3753205
address 1DzF8RG6RWvj7z4JnizvggzKVJYxrozZCa